The Importance of Overseeing Every Operation in Business

Running a successful business involves more than just having a great product or service. It requires careful oversight of every aspect of operations, from production and sales to customer service and finance. While it may seem overwhelming to keep tabs on every detail, the importance of overseeing every operation in business cannot be overstated. Let’s explore why monitoring and managing each aspect of your business is crucial for long-term success.

Ensuring Efficiency and Productivity

One of the primary reasons for overseeing every operation in business is to ensure efficiency and productivity. By closely monitoring workflows and processes, business owners can identify bottlenecks, streamline operations, and eliminate wasteful practices. This proactive approach helps maximize the use of resources, minimize downtime, and ultimately improve the bottom line.

Implementing Continuous Improvement

Continuous improvement is essential for staying competitive in today’s fast-paced business environment. By overseeing every operation, business owners can implement a culture of continuous improvement throughout the organization. This involves encouraging employees to identify areas for enhancement, implementing changes based on feedback and data analysis, and measuring the impact of improvements over time. By continuously striving for betterment, businesses can adapt to changing market conditions and stay ahead of the curve.

Maintaining Quality Standards

In today’s competitive market, maintaining high-quality standards is essential for retaining customers and building a reputable brand. By overseeing every operation, business owners can uphold quality control measures at every stage of the production or service delivery process. This includes monitoring product specifications, implementing rigorous testing procedures, and addressing any issues promptly to ensure customer satisfaction.

Investing in Training and Development

Ensuring consistent quality requires investing in the training and development of employees. By overseeing every operation, business owners can identify areas where additional training or skill development is needed and provide resources accordingly. This may include technical training, soft skills development, or industry certifications to enhance employees’ capabilities and performance. Investing in employee training not only improves quality standards but also boosts morale and retention rates.

Managing Costs and Budgets

Effective cost management is critical for the financial health of any business. By overseeing every operation, business owners can track expenses, identify areas of overspending, and implement cost-saving measures where necessary. This includes negotiating better deals with suppliers, optimizing inventory levels, and scrutinizing discretionary spending to stay within budget constraints.

Embracing Technology Solutions

Utilizing technology solutions can streamline operations and reduce costs in various areas of the business. By overseeing every operation, business owners can identify opportunities to leverage technology, such as implementing cloud-based software for inventory management, automating repetitive tasks with software tools, or investing in energy-efficient equipment to reduce utility costs. Embracing technology solutions not only improves efficiency but also enhances the overall competitiveness of the business.

Maximizing Customer Satisfaction

Happy customers are the lifeblood of any successful business. By overseeing every operation, business owners can ensure that customer needs and expectations are met consistently. This involves providing prompt and responsive customer service, addressing complaints or concerns promptly, and seeking feedback to continuously improve products or services. By prioritizing customer satisfaction, businesses can foster loyalty and generate positive word-of-mouth referrals.

Personalizing the Customer Experience

In addition to addressing basic needs, businesses can differentiate themselves by personalizing the customer experience. By overseeing every operation, business owners can implement strategies to tailor products or services to individual preferences, anticipate customer needs, and provide personalized recommendations or promotions. Personalizing the customer experience not only strengthens customer relationships but also increases brand loyalty and customer lifetime value.

Enhancing Decision-Making

Effective decision-making relies on having accurate and up-to-date information about all aspects of the business. By overseeing every operation, business owners can access real-time data and insights to make informed decisions. Whether it’s deciding on pricing strategies, expanding into new markets, or allocating resources for growth initiatives, having a comprehensive understanding of operations enables business owners to make strategic choices that drive success.

Establishing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

To facilitate decision-making, businesses can establish key performance indicators (KPIs) to track progress and measure success. By overseeing every operation, business owners can identify relevant KPIs for each area of the business, such as sales conversion rates, customer satisfaction scores, or inventory turnover ratios. Regularly monitoring KPIs allows business owners to identify trends, identify areas for improvement, and make data-driven decisions to drive business growth.

Ensuring Regulatory Compliance

Businesses operate within a complex web of laws and regulations that govern their activities. By overseeing every operation, business owners can ensure compliance with relevant legal and regulatory requirements. This includes staying up-to-date on industry-specific regulations, maintaining proper documentation, and implementing internal controls to mitigate compliance risks. Failure to adhere to legal requirements can result in costly fines, lawsuits, or reputational damage, underscoring the importance of diligent oversight.

Conducting Regular Audits

To ensure ongoing compliance, businesses can conduct regular audits of their operations and processes. By overseeing every operation, business owners can identify potential areas of non-compliance, address any issues promptly, and implement corrective actions to prevent future violations. Regular audits also demonstrate a commitment to transparency and integrity, enhancing the business’s reputation and credibility with stakeholders.

Building a Strong Organizational Culture

A strong organizational culture is essential for attracting and retaining top talent, fostering collaboration, and driving innovation. By overseeing every operation, business owners can set the tone for the company culture and lead by example. This includes promoting transparency, accountability, and open communication among employees, as well as recognizing and rewarding achievements. A positive organizational culture not only improves employee morale and engagement but also contributes to overall business success.

Encouraging Work-Life Balance

In addition to fostering a positive work environment, businesses can promote work-life balance among employees. By overseeing every operation, business owners can implement policies and practices that support flexible scheduling, telecommuting options, and wellness initiatives to help employees achieve a healthy balance between work and personal life. Supporting work-life balance not only improves employee satisfaction and retention but also enhances productivity and creativity in the workplace.

Contrarian View: Delegating Responsibility

While overseeing every operation in business is crucial for maintaining control and accountability, some argue that excessive micromanagement can hinder productivity and stifle creativity. Instead of trying to oversee every detail personally, business owners should focus on delegating responsibility to competent managers and employees. By empowering team members to take ownership of their roles and decisions, business owners can foster a culture of autonomy and innovation, freeing up time to focus on strategic initiatives and long-term growth.

Empowering Employees

Empowering employees to take ownership of their work fosters a sense of responsibility and accountability. By delegating authority and providing clear expectations, business owners can create a culture where employees feel valued and motivated to contribute their best efforts. This empowerment not only increases productivity and efficiency but also encourages innovation and problem-solving at all levels of the organization.

Summarizing the Importance of Overseeing Business Operations

In summary, overseeing every operation in business is essential for ensuring efficiency, maintaining quality standards, managing costs, maximizing customer satisfaction, enhancing decision-making, ensuring regulatory compliance, building a strong organizational culture, and driving overall success. While it requires time, effort, and attention to detail, diligent oversight is a hallmark of effective business management. By staying actively involved in all aspects of operations, business owners can position their companies for long-term growth and sustainability in today’s competitive marketplace.
